Abstract

Since the Financial Industry Information System has matured to a large and complex scale, implementation of IT has dramatically increased in recent years. However, this has resulted in many serious system failures caused by the malfunctioning of the interface between systems. Thus, it has become important to have Risk Assessment guidelines for the purpose of improving the stability of the system. In the Financial Industry Information System, there is basically data flow that occurs between multiple business systems. I noticed it was similar to the structure of the batch process in a chemical plant. Therefore, I mainly examined an application of HAZOP that implements a Process Hazard Analysis that has the ability for systematic extraction in a chemical plant. The use of a guide word( Non/More/Less etc.) is an effective measure as HAZOP would consider a failure made by a procedure in the framework. The frameworks effectiveness is evident as even an inexperienced person has shown the ability to find the potential hazard within the entire system.
